The purse found in Helgeansholmen, Sweden, 14 c. Original is stored in Medeltidsmuseet in Stockholm. One of the best preserved medieval purses. Our purse has two sections - in the back part as well as in the flap. Two patchpockets. The original is quite big - 25 x 25 cm but our replica is a bit smaller - 22 x 23.cm. Made of suede. Linen thread hand-stitched. Fingerloop laces available with or witout beads on request.

New product from ArmourandCastings Leatherworker!
Tarsoly worn by Norsemen!
This is a tasoly with a copy of the brass cast kit found in the trade town of Birka, which was located 30 kilometers West of Stockholm, Sweden, and was an important trade center in 9-10cc.
The back of the flap of this tarsoly is closed with a piece of linen textile.
Tarsoly (pronounced "tArshoy") is a type of belt pouch of hungarian origin with long tradition. It was a kind of fashion of the time throughout Hungary and the lands to the East and North. The richness of belt and tarsoly decoration demonstrated high rank and wealth of the owner.
Size 16 x 16 cm
